Attorney for inmates vows to appeal decision in lawsuit against governor, commissioner
BECKLEY, WV (WVNS) — A lawsuit against West Virginia Governor Jim Justice and West Virginia Department of Homeland Security Secretary Mark Sorsaia was dismissed earlier this week, but an attorney for the plaintiffs said on Wednesday, July 3, 2024, that he plans to appeal. A few storms still in store for NCWV
BRIDGEPORT, W.Va (WDTV) - Good Morning NCWV! We are wrapping up another work week and with that this rainfall is wrapping up as well! We did see rain showers and storms very early this morning in the lowlands and there are still a few remnant showers in Webster and Randolph counties. There is still chances for a stray shower or two towards our more mountainous region as we move on throughout the rest of the morning and get into the afternoon hours, but other than that, today is expected to remain relatively dry until the evening hours when we see another frontal system enter the area and bring more rainfall and storms into NCWV. The bigger story for today however is these temperatures! With highs in the lowlands getting back into the low 90s, heat indexes are near 100° so take precautions if you’re working outside at all this weekend because even with a slight decrease in temperatures tomorrow, heat indexes are still in the mid 90s. Triple S Harley Davidson kicks off Wild and Wonderful MountainFest Motorcycle Rally on the 4th
BRIDGEPORT, W.Va (WDTV) - Throughout the country and North Central West Virginia we celebrate Independence Day. The day our nation was born and a day many look forward to every year. Throughout the local area there will be plenty celebrations; and one of the more unique gatherings is happening at Triple S Harley Davidson. Where they have the privilege of hosting the 16th Annual official gathering of the Wild and Wonderful MountainFest Motorcycle Rally. The week long event will feature live music, countless food vendors, and all things a motorcycle enthusiast could want. Bikers from around the country have traveled miles on the country roads to participate in this weekends event; and officials like, Jaime Summerlin, couldn’t be more excited for the anticipated turnout. All in an effort to encourage the community to come together and wish the USA a happy birthday.
